Jobs for Spanish Teacher Education Grads in North Carolina
47,220 people in the state and 1,748,060 in the nation are employed in jobs related to spanish teacher education.
Wages for Spanish Teacher Education Jobs in North Carolina
Spanish Teacher Education grads earn an average of $47,580 in the state and $64,340 nationwide.

Request InformationSpanish Teacher Education Careers in NC
Some of the careers spanish teacher education majors go into include:
| Job Title | NC Job Growth | NC Median Salary |
|---|---|---|
| Education Professors | 10% | $63,460 |
| High School Teachers | 8% | $46,760 |
| Middle School Teachers | 8% | $46,290 |
